UKC breeds

UKC breeds refer to dog breeds recognized by the United Kennel Club, an organization that registers and promotes various dog breeds, especially those with working, performance, or traditional roles. These breeds are often versatile, hardy, and used for activities like hunting, herding, or protection. The UKC emphasizes natural traits, working ability, and historical functions, which may differ from other kennel clubs' breed standards. UKC breeds include popular types like Beagles, American Staffordshire Terriers, and American Pit Bull Terriers, among others, focusing on functional qualities and sound temperament.
